Output c5367175272288f32d75826f929b7df4805f298c148df7182749f62f62aee246:0

value
17925430
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bd895dec76e107b9fc382e3fe11b919d9fca0dae OP_EQUALVERIFY OP_CHECKSIG
address
1JHBGg8ruPgxDG7qVME25dhPsZf4mHLA9S
transaction
c5367175272288f32d75826f929b7df4805f298c148df7182749f62f62aee246
spent
true